SPECIAL INSTRUCTIONS: When considering what your distance education will cost, be sure to factor in what you will save by not attending classes on campus. How much would you be required to spend on childcare, transportation and parking fees if you attended classes at a traditional university? What would you sacrifice in lost wages if you had to reduce work hours to accommodate rigid classroom schedules? Use the calculator below to find out - you may be surprised at what you learn!
